HD206261

Summary

HD206261 is a peculiar star[1].

Key Facts

  • HD206261's instance of is recorded as peculiar star[2].
  • HD206261's constellation is recorded as Cygnus[3].
  • HD206261's spectral class is recorded as A2[4].
